Key Responsibilities :
- Manage and coordinate all aspects of real estate transactions with minimal attorney supervision.
- Prepare, organize, and review transaction documents, closing checklists, due diligence materials, and closing binders.
- Conduct entity and lien searches; prepare formation, qualification, dissolution, and UCC filing documents.
- Communicate directly with title companies, surveyors, clients, and government agencies to facilitate closings and resolve issues.
- Review and prepare structure charts and signature pages; obtain certifications, charter documents, and EINs as needed.
- Manage and track document execution, prepare signature packets, and oversee post-closing distributions.
- Train and direct junior paralegal team members to ensure quality and efficiency.
- Coordinate with internal departments to streamline processes and meet firm standards.
